Re: YTD Portfolio performance[ Q2 03 - Q4 05 Archive ] [ Current Message Board ] [ Archives ] [ Search ] Posted by Lang Tu on September 08, 2003 at 12:13:37:In Reply to: Re: YTD Portfolio performance posted by Mark on September 06, 2003 at 11:32:28: : : Hi Mark, : : When I use the graph option "Portfolio/Investment overlay: Price+Distributions" the garph give me a YTD portfolio performance ratio number which is different (i.e. always higher value) from the one given in %Gain-V in the option "Reports:Portfolio performance" (YTD option). : : Do you have an explanation? : : Best regards : : Lang TU : Hi Lang, : These 2 are not the same. The %Gain-V is just (end value - beg value)/(beg value). : If you invested money in the middle, it will make your %Gain-V big. The : portfolio overlay / Price + Dist graphs plot the change due to share price : and distributions, not change in value. If you would like to see these : match, use the "Portfolio/Investment Overlay / Value" graph instead. You : will need to adjust the start date of the graph to 1 day earlier than the : start of the Portfolio Performance report, as the report uses the close : of the prior day for its beginning value. : Thanks, : Mark : -- : Mark Beiley : : Fund Manager, portfolio management software for Windows 95/98/ME/NT/00/XP : Hi Mark, In a report, what return formula should I use to compute the YTD performance of any stock bought during the YTD period as well as the YTD portfolio performance.
